My journey towards product design is rooted in a broad spectrum of hands-on experience, each chapter building on the last and shaping how I approach design today. Early on, working as a quality auditor taught me the power of empathy, listening deeply to people and uncovering the real needs behind every challenge. Whether in tech, education or housing, I learned that the right questions and genuine understanding are the foundation of meaningful solutions.
A pivotal moment came with co-founding 2zero, a B2B SaaS startup in sustainability. Here, the natural creativity I developed during my years in the startup bubble, with ever changing scenarios and the daily need of developing creative solutions, became my daily toolkit. I tested business models and MVPs with early customers, using their feedback and additional research to iterate product directions. I designed and launched ad campaigns and landing pages to drive growth and communicate our evolving product. My role meant turning ideas into pitch decks, mockups, landing pages, and prototypes—work that led us to win projects like the ABB Startup Challenge. This experience showed me how creative problem-solving and rapid iteration can transform uncertainty into opportunity, and how presenting ideas with clarity is key to building resilient brands.
Now, I’m fully immersing myself in product design through the Design & Innovation bachelor program at CODE University of Applied Science. This marks the start of a clear direction of my so far diverse career, one where I’m honing my craft, deepening my expertise, and preparing to deliver experiences that matter.
